**☐ Hardware lab access — new starter setup**

Before the starter's first day, confirm with the Thornbury Lab supervisor that induction training is booked and the equipment waiver is signed. The starter may not enter Lab 3 until both are logged in the facilities system. Issue safety glasses and a bench assignment at the desk. Badge access to the lab is activated on day two; until then, the starter should use the temporary keypad code below.

staff pass of tajog-bahap = bdg-GTUUI-82661

## Goods Lift — Marwick House

Heads up, contractors: the big lift at the back of Marwick House is for deliveries only. Please don't use it to nip between floors, even with a trolley — the passenger lifts by reception are fine for that. Book a slot with the loading bay team before arriving, and keep the doors clear while unloading. To operate the lift panel, use the code below.

door code, tajof-kageg: bdg-QVDCE-3

Leadership Review Briefing — Loyalty Programme Overhaul

Prepared for the board of Quillhaven Retail Group.

The current Sunmark Rewards scheme has flat enrolment and redemption costs rising faster than basket growth. The proposed overhaul replaces points with tiered credits, consolidates partner offers under the Amberline platform, and sunsets paper vouchers by next autumn. Pilot results from the Dunwick stores show a nine percent uplift in repeat visits. The board should weigh this against the following confidential business note.

management briefing: Only 33 of the 205 pilot accounts renewed Kasath, so a churn review is set for October 17. Weniusek Logistics is in early talks to buy Holethax Freight for about $345.6 million.

Subject: Contrast audit cut-over complete

Hi Renata,

Welcome aboard. Over the weekend we switched the Lanternleaf design system to the new ShadeCheck contrast rules. All components now validate against the stricter ratio thresholds, and the legacy exceptions list has been retired. Please run any new component work through the updated pipeline rather than the old linter. For your local setup, configure ShadeCheck with the values listed below.

settings of fahag-haduf:
[ulaox]
port = 8443
region = south-2
host = ulaox.lumiccorp.internal
timeout_ms = 500
retries = 8